I'm aware I can use audiences in condition activities inside journeys, but my question is:

 

If I use multiple audiences as part of the same condition node with 'OR', is the performance of the journey lowered? - currently we have a journey started by a unitary event and would like to take out profiles who don't match certain conditions.

The expectation is that the journey's performance should be better, as checking audience membership for each profile should not be a lengthy process.

The primary concern, however, is not the runtime performance but rather data consistency and evaluation freshness. Specifically, if a journey is triggered by an event, and audience membership conditions are evaluated immediately following that event, it is crucial to ensure that the audience data has been updated appropriately to handle the inclusion or exclusion of the profile.

Thanks for the answer. How would you suggest to ensure that or tackle this scenario?

Avatar

Community Advisor

@LuisCardenas 

  • Global Exit Criteria: If the exit criteria apply to the entire journey, use the global exit criteria option. This allows you to remove profiles that no longer meet specific conditions, based on events or audience membership.
  • Streaming Audience Approach: Alternatively, you can incorporate the "don't match" criteria directly into a streaming audience. This audience can then be used within the journey conditions using an "OR" logical operator.
